I found a Kenner Y-Wing in great condition! All the stickers still on it, even had the box! Did I get it?! Hell no! For $175 I said nope! But it was fun to look at, rare to see a near 40 year old toy as well cared for as that one was. The POTF2 version was at the same table for $125 and in better condition. But he also wanted $65 for the ANH carded R2-D2. But at another convention table. I saw it. Darth Vader's Star Destroyer. I had never seen one out of the box, the last time I saw it at a convention it was around $300 in a slightly damaged box. But more importantly, this was for $35!

Now there is a lot missing. The stickers have long been worn off. The holographic plate is missing, so are pieces like the gun, escape hatch, "torture rack" (where you can suspend a figure upside down), and a few others. Pretty bare. But other than that in good shape! Honestly the stickers aren't important and neither are the gun or the hatch cover. Finding the hologram plate is a must, but there is another important piece I need first but will likely improvise.
